        Refund Policy
      • Full payment is due for any registrations received after May 1, 2009.
      • Tuition is refundable until May 1, 2009, less the non-refundable deposit of $400.
      • No refunds after May 1, 2009, for any reason, including illness, injury, personal, missed days, etc.
      • Cancellations must be received in writing.
      • It is understood that no credit will be given for camp closings, absences, family vacations, transportation delays or withdrawals.
      • We reserve the right to cancel any registration if fees are not paid in full by May 1, 2009.

       Extended Hours Program
      Hofstra's Extended Hours Program is designed with the working family in mind.  Our extended hours program is structured for parents who wish to have their children remain under the supervision of camp personnel until parents can pick them up later in the day.  Activities, games and movies will be available for the children, a snack will be provided for each child.  Note: Signing up for this program does not prohibit these children from taking the bus in the morning.  It does, however, prohibit them from taking the bus in the afternoon. 

      $100 per two week session for Session 1,2,3
      $ 50 for Session Four

      Not available on a day-to-day basis.
      All children in this program must be picked up by 6 p.m. in the Physical Fitness Center.
